What is the RTP of Sugar Rush in South Africa?
Pragmatic's cluster-grid help file on SA lobbies shows 96.50% for standard play — a modelled average across millions of 7×7 spins, not a forecast for your next gummy-bonus attempt.
How do cluster pays work in Sugar Rush?
Wins form when five or more identical candy symbols connect horizontally or vertically on the 7×7 grid. There are no paylines — only connected clusters. Winning symbols tumble away and new ones drop in.
What are multiplier spots in Sugar Rush?
Certain fixed grid positions hold multiplier spots. When a winning cluster includes a spot, that position activates at ×2. Each new cluster win on the same spot doubles the value (×2, ×4, ×8, ×16, and so on).
Do multiplier spots reset between tumbles in the base game?
No. In the base game, activated spot values persist and accumulate through tumble chains on the same spin. That persistence is what makes long tumble sequences valuable.
How do free spins trigger in Sugar Rush?
Land 3, 4, 5, 6, or 7 gummy bear scatter symbols anywhere on the grid to receive 10, 12, 15, 20, or 30 free spins respectively. Scatters pay before the bonus begins.
What happens to multiplier spots during free spins?
All multiplier spot values that build during the entire free-spin round persist until the feature ends. Spots do not reset between individual free spins, which is the main reason bonus rounds can escalate.
What is the maximum win in Sugar Rush?
The rules drawer caps any single round at 5,000x the wager on SA builds. Even a fully loaded multiplier map during free spins cannot push past that printed ceiling.
Is Sugar Rush the same as Sweet Bonanza?
No. Sugar Rush uses a 7×7 cluster grid with fixed multiplier spots. Sweet Bonanza uses 6×5 scatter pays with tumble bombs and lollipop scatters — different mechanics, different max win, and a different volatility profile.
Does Sugar Rush have bomb multiplier symbols?
No. Sugar Rush does not use rainbow bomb symbols. Multipliers come only from fixed grid positions that double when clusters hit them.
Is there a Bonus Buy option?
Some operator skins enable Bonus Buy on Sugar Rush. Where it is disabled — common on certain SA builds — you enter free spins only through natural gummy scatter hits.
Is Sugar Rush high volatility?
Yes. Pragmatic Play rates Sugar Rush as high. Quiet base-game stretches are normal; most meaningful returns cluster around tumble chains and free-spin multiplier maps.
What are the betting limits in ZAR?
Cluster stakes on rand skins generally start near R1.00 and top out around R1,000.00; confirm the slider on your device because tablet layouts sometimes show fewer preset increments.
